= Transport Notes: Prototype Runs to Quillmark Labs =

Heads up, records folks — when the Aldervane prototype boards go out to Quillmark for thermal testing, the paperwork matters as much as the hardware. Scan the chain-of-custody form before it leaves, file the crate photos, and note the seal numbers in the transport log. Quillmark won't sign for anything with a mismatched seal, so double-check. Once the courier reaches Quillmark's secure intake bay, the hand-over instruction below takes effect.

dispatch memo: the sorius tamius courier leaves the praeth ledger at gate 4873 under passcode 928014

## Who to contact: cold starts

If you're reviewing a change to any Thimbleroot serverless handler and you're wondering about cold-start impact, that's the Warmpath squad's turf. They own the pre-warming scheduler and the latency budgets, and they'd rather be asked early than find a regression in production. Rule of thumb: anything that adds dependencies or bumps the bundle past 10 MB deserves their eyes. For cold-start questions, benchmark requests, or budget exceptions, drop a note at the address below.

pager mailbox: holius@nelvrogrid.internal

# Break-Glass: Catalog Cache Invalidation

If stale prices or phantom items appear in the Lanternfish product catalog and normal purge tooling is down, support may use break-glass access to flush the Eastmere cache tier directly. Confirm with a second teammate first, record the incident number, and flush only the affected shards — a full flush causes a thundering-herd reload. The break-glass console unlocks with the passphrase given below.

recovery phrase for fajeg-kawep: druix-gorius-briax-ulaeth-fraox-lammir-pelox-jormir-pelwyn-julir

**Ticket SCALE-203: Plugin signing vault locked — recipe-scaling calculator**

Hey plugin folks — the Ladlelogic signing vault sealed itself over the weekend, so new plugin submissions for the scaling calculator can't be signed right now. Conversions and unit tables are unaffected; only publishing is blocked. We know a few of you have releases queued for the Portion API update, sorry about the timing. If you're an authorized maintainer, you can unseal it yourself using the recovery passphrase, which is:

strongbox words: druath-quenael